Principles of Stress Management: The Mind-Body Connection and Tools for Practical Application presents stress from an objective, scientific perspective, exploring its biological, psychological, and environmental contributors. The book clarifies distinctions between positive and negative, acute and chronic stress, and emphasizes how stress functions as an adaptive response rather than only as a negative influence. Through research-based content, it examines the mind-body connection, chronic disease associations, and practical management strategies for classroom, clinical, and personal application.
Structured in five parts, the text begins with core definitions, theoretical concepts, and case studies. Chapters proceed through the physiology of stress, psychological models, types of stress, and coping mechanisms, followed by the impact of stress on physical health. Further sections address health dimensions such as sleep, nutrition, and exercise, as well as psychological, spiritual, social, and environmental self-care practices. Practical modules cover relaxation techniques, intrapersonal and behavioral interventions, and include examples, summaries, reflection exercises, and glossaries to support understanding and application.
Principles of Stress Management is ideal for undergraduate courses in stress management and health psychology, with applicability for graduate-level counseling and clinical programs.
